Returning to childcare

Some childcare centers have remained open so essential workers can continue to report to their jobs. With summer coming, the Washington State Department of Health has updated guidance on how childcare centers, summer day camps, and youth programs can operate safely during the COVID-19 pandemic. This guidance does not address overnight camps, youth sports and athletics, or activities included as part of K-12 basic education or special education programs.

Families who are still able to keep their children home should continue to do so. This won’t be possible for everyone, especially as more and more businesses open again. If your kids do go to childcare, send them to programs in your local geographic area.

When you drop off your child at a childcare facility, expect to see some changes. Children will need to have their temperature taken before leaving home or upon arrival at the childcare center. Read this blog post to learn more about the new guidance issued from the Department of Health.
